Starfy Game Released on June 8th, 2009, The Legendary Starfy is a game worth playing on your Nintendo device. A perfect game to be enjoyed by those seeking adventure, The Legendary Starfy Game has got an E ESRB rating meaning everyone would love to play it.

Play The Legendary Starfy Game that lets you dive into a spectacular undersea adventure along with Starfy, a legendary hero of Pufftop. Apart from this, The Legendary Starfy Game lets you swoop into enemies like a shooting star. You can also glide over bottomless chasms to transform into powerful creatures for helping a mysterious visitor.

The credit for developing The Legendary Starfy Game goes to TOSE. Published by Nintendo, The Legendary Starfy Game is actually a series game that first began in 2002. It is in fact the fifth game in the series.

Starfy, Starly, Moe, Ruby and Ogura are some of the main characters of The Legendary Starfy Game. MamaStar, PapaStar, Materu, Mermaid, Old Man Lobber, Herman, Bunston, Snips, Ateru and Evil are some other minor characters of this adventure Nintendo game.

Recently, VGChartz’s internal data revealed that Nintendo Wii Sports title that comes bundled with each Wii outside South Korea and Japan is the world’s best selling game. As per the report, Wii Sports passed ahead the sales of Super Mario Bros at 40.24 million units by December 27th, 2008.

It is believed that this game reached this milestone after 110 weeks of sales. The makers of the game feel proud to see that Wii Sports is now the best-selling game of all times. While there are others who believe that Wii Sports is not a game in the conventional sense and it lacks story.

Irrespective of the report that states Wii Sports as the best-selling game, many don’t even like comparing it with the popular Super Mario Bros, and consider it just to be a simple video game. Many people do feel that Wii Sports taking the place of Super Mario Bros is actually an insult of such great games.

According to recent researches done by the US Natural Resources Defense Council, those who play games from various gaming consoles from the comfort of their sofas are harming not just their health but also environment.

Reports revealed that over $160 are spent every year by the US games fans on their Sony Playstation 3. On the other hand, those playing games on Xbox 360 are likely to spend $143 per year. In future, this cost is bound to expand with the growing craze of the people in gaming.

However, those playing on Nintendo Wii game consoles have nothing to worry, as it has emerged as the greenest gaming console. Costing just $15 per year it saves fives times the power saved by Sony Playstation 3.

The Wii version of Bionicle heroes definitely gives you enough reasons to give it a miss. The developers of the hugely entertaining Lego Star Wars Games trotted out the Wii update of last year’s PS2/Xbox/GC Bionical game with the same tricks of the trade-plastic buliding bricks and all that.

Some occasionally humorous scenes and interesting visual elements might force you to have a whack at this not-so-heroic game. But, otherwise from poor Wii controls to the dull gameplay, nothing is worth a watch. The boring experience is further made worse by the inclusion of Hero mode.

Ruling out the broken Wii controls and repetitive play, game doesn’t even have anything to offer beyond the single player mode. Even sound effects and musical score couldn’t wake you from the sleep.
